融合门户
融合门户
在线试用
融合门户
解决方案下载
融合门户
源码授权
融合门户
产品报价
25-1-23 10:08
大家好,今天我们来聊聊怎么构建一个大学综合门户以及理工大学的官方网站。首先,我们得弄清楚什么是大学综合门户。简单来说,它就是一个集成了所有学校信息和服务的一个平台,比如课程表查询、成绩查询、图书馆服务等。
前端页面设计
前端页面使用HTML, CSS, JavaScript来实现。比如,我们可以用Bootstrap框架快速搭建响应式布局。
<link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/4.0.0/css/bootstrap.min.css">
后端逻辑处理
后端逻辑可以用Python的Flask框架来实现,比如处理登录验证:
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/login', methods=['POST'])
def login():
username = request.form['username']
password = request.form['password']
if authenticate(username, password):
return jsonify({'success': True})
else:
return jsonify({'success': False})
def authenticate(username, password):
# 这里是简单的模拟数据库操作
users = {'admin': '123456'}
return users.get(username) == password
if __name__ == '__main__':
app.run(debug=True)
数据库设计

数据库设计可以使用MySQL或SQLite。比如,创建一个简单的用户表:
CREATE TABLE users (
id INT AUTO_INCREMENT PRIMARY KEY,
username VARCHAR(50) NOT NULL UNIQUE,
password VARCHAR(50) NOT NULL
);
这就是一个简单的入门教程,希望对大家有所帮助!